minie

Minimal Editor, a library for embedable terminal based text editing

This project was inspired by Zachary Yedidia's micro text editor project. The reason for a separate project is one of scope and purpose. minie is a proof of concept minimal editor library for creating embedded text editors for terminal based applications such as REPLs written in Go. Where micro is focusing on producing one editor, minie is focused on enabling a wide variety of editors to be built from a common base.

Proof of concept

The proof of concept implementation based directly my fork of micro with the following modifications

  1. cmd/micro/*.go has been moved to the root project folder with the package rename from main to minie
  2. references to .config/micro are changes to refer to the built application's name (e.g. replaced with path.Base(os.Args[0]))
  3. "func main" in micro.go is renamed "func Micro"
  4. cmds/micro/micro.go is create as a "main" package with the "func main" invoking minie.Micro()
  5. go run cmds/micro/micro.go yeilds a version of micro implemented as an embedded package named minie

This process has been automated in scripts/mk-proof-of-concept.sh.
